Här är Mitt Liv ( Here Is My Life ) Is The Swedish Version Of " I'm Still Alive "
Released In 1981.
Music By Agnetha Faltskog
Lyrics By Ingela Forsman
It Was First Released As The B-Side To Men Natten Är Vår
Produced By Agnetha Faltskog And Michael B.Tretow.
" I'm Still Alive " Agnetha Fältskog
Music By Agnetha Faltskog.
Lyrics By Bjorn Ulvaeus.
This Song Has Never Been Released And Was Performed Live During The Concert Tour Of North America And Europe
North America Tour- September 13th thru November 15th, 1979
European Tour- March 12th thru 27th (Japan,1980) " I'm Still Alive " ( Music By Agnetha Faltskog, Lyrics By Bjorn Ulvaeus )
